Course Description

We all hear that we should be investing and saving for the future. But knowing where to start, what account to use, and how employer‑sponsored retirement plans fit into the picture can feel overwhelming. This practical, accessible webinar is designed for nonprofit staff who want to confidently invest their own money, as well as HR professionals tasked with offering and explaining retirement benefits to employees.

Participants will learn the Financial Order of Operations: a clear framework for deciding where to save or invest their next dollar, along with a plain‑language overview of common investment account types, including 401(k)s, Traditional and Roth IRAs, and taxable brokerage accounts. We’ll explore how these accounts work, key differences to understand, and how employer retirement plans intersect with personal investing goals. Whether you’re making your first investment decision or supporting staff through benefits education, this session will provide the foundational knowledge needed to make informed, values‑aligned financial choices beyond a basic savings account.
